Understanding the Repiping Process

Repiping is the comprehensive process of replacing aging, damaged, or corrosive plumbing pipes throughout your entire home. Over time, pipes made from older materials like galvanized steel or even certain types of older copper can degrade, leading to a host of problems. These issues can range from reduced water flow and discoloration to catastrophic leaks and potential health hazards due to material breakdown. Professional repiping services ensure that your home is outfitted with modern, durable piping systems designed for longevity and optimal performance.

Common Materials and Methods

Modern repiping projects in Wallace commonly utilize materials such as:

  • Copper piping: Renowned for its durability, corrosion resistance, and long lifespan.
  • PEX (Cross-linked Polyethylene) tubing: A flexible, durable, and cost-effective plastic option that is resistant to freezing and corrosion.
  • CPVC (Chlorinated Polyvinyl Chloride) piping: A durable plastic pipe suitable for both hot and cold water applications.

Steuben County Water Quality: Hard Water

Water sampled across Steuben County averages 150 mg/L of calcium-magnesium hardness — classified as hard water. For a repiping or pipe repair project, hard water shapes the material decision: at 150 mg/L, mineral scale gradually narrows the interior diameter of copper and galvanized lines over decades. PEX is increasingly chosen in hard-water counties because its smooth interior resists scale adhesion better than older materials, and slightly larger diameters are sometimes specified to offset future buildup. Source: U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, Water Quality Portal — Hardness (Ca/Mg) measurements aggregated by county.
